Lauretta Winkley, age 77, of Miles City, passed away on August 18, 2021 at Billings Clinic in Billings, Montana.
Lauretta was born on October 9, 1943, in Lovell, WY to Verl and Lois (Bassett) Asay. She and her family lived in Wise River, Clyde Park and Livingston during her adolescent years. She married Charles Winkley on July 13, 1961, in Rapid City, SD. They lived in many different places but eventually moved to Miles City to be close to family. While raising her 3 children, she worked as a maid at the Custer Inn, then moved to laundry. She then worked many years for the 4-B’s restaurant starting as a dishwasher then to the dinner cook until she retired. Her work ethic was important, and she always moved up because they knew she would do a good job. In her retirement years she enjoyed numerous pets, but dogs were the preferred companion. She loved to feed the birds and take many pictures of them, and of nature.
Lauretta is survived by a daughter Laurie (Tim) Drennen of Moreno Valley, CA, two sons: John (Jennifer) Winkley and Sam (Kathy) Winkley of Miles City; two sisters: Sally Mueller of Lewiston, ID, and Margie Lane of Miles City. 3 grandchildren; Nick Drennen, Shelby Winkley, and Amanda Winkley, and one great-granddaughter, Gracie. One honorary adopted daughter, Kristy Mendenhall. She was preceded in death by her parents, her husband, sisters, Karen, Sharon and Josie, and brother Jay.
